The driver of the van, a 43-year-old Romanian, is still receiving hospital treatment, said Helmut Marban, spokesman for the Burgenland state police command, on Monday at the APA request. On the run from a control, the heavily overcrowded van crashed into a group of trees on the L205 near the Hungarian border. All 16 occupants suffered injuries, two of them serious. They were taken or flown to nearby hospitals.
The 15 refugees come from India, Pakistan and Afghanistan. They immediately applied for asylum and are to be questioned as witnesses to the accident. Eleven people were able to leave the hospital on Sunday evening.
The Eisenstadt public prosecutor’s office has applied for remand for the suspected smuggler. He will also be questioned by investigators as soon as possible.
